2014 IRR to MNT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2014

During 2014, the IRR to MNT ex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on August 14, valuing the pair at 0.0715.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 2, dropping to 0.0664.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0052 MNT.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0683 to the December average rate of 0.0699, the exchange rate registered a net change of 2.23%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2014 high of 0.0715 was down 41.25% compared to the 2013 peak of 0.1217,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
